Before Christmas I was actually working on a new winter-themed layout, but then something really bad happened.. here's the story:
On Friday December 12th, I took the bus directly after work to spend the weekend at my parents' house. On Saturday, December 13th, in the morning, my cell phone had a flat battery and as usual I had forgotten to bring my charger. Then my dad got a phone call from a friend of mine who was really upset and wanted to know if I was with them. When I talked to her, it turned out that when she hadn't been able to reach me on my cell she'd become so worried about me, because she'd seen on the news that there'd been a big fire in the building where I live and 6 people had died. I was shocked because I hadn't watched the news yet and didn't know anything about it. When I turned on the TV, I saw images of my building with people sitting in the windows waiting to be rescued, and fire and smoke coming out of the windows. I was incredibly happy that I'd decided to leave the night before!! The fire had started in the middle of the night, and 6 people who had tried to escape had died.
When I got back to Oslo, everyone who lived in the building was eventually allowed back into the building (it's still there, but the stairwell is very damaged by fire and there's smoke damage everywhere in the corridors and bathrooms) in the company of police officers. To my HUGE relief my apartment was okay, except that everything smelled strongly of smoke of course. I have been able to bring out a few things from there, but no more than I could carry, and now the insurance people (thank goodness I had insurance) have removed all my things and sent them somewhere to be cleaned.
So.. here I am, living in an apartment hotel (the owners of my building also own hotels, so we're allowed to stay here paying our normal rent, and the insurance covers the rest of the bill), which is okay but I do miss my things! Of course I've been so lucky - I wasn't there during the fire, I didn't know any of those who died (although I feel sad for them of course), and my room and my things are okay. But it'll be up to 4 months until the building is restored and we can move back.
